2. Steps to open the console in CS: GO

There are several easy steps⁤ to open the console ⁤in​ CS:GO and access‌ its commands. Here I will explain how to do it:

1. Access the game options by clicking on the “Settings” icon at the top right from the screen ⁤main of the game. ⁣From the drop-down menu, ⁢select “Options.”

2. Once​ in the options window, click‌ on the “Keyboard/Mouse” tab. Here you will find a list of configuration options related to game controls.

3.‌ Scroll down until you find the “Enable the ‌Developer Console” option. Check this box to activate the console in-game. Please note that you will need to restart the game for the changes to take effect.

Once you have followed these steps, you will have enabled the console in CS:GO. You can now open the console during a game by pressing the ⁣»~» key on your keyboard. A pop-up window will appear at the top of the screen, indicating that the console has opened successfully.

From the console, you can enter a series of commands to customize your gaming experience. Examples Useful commands include:
– “sv_cheats 1”: activates cheat mode so you can use additional commands.
– “noclip”: allows you to pass through walls and move freely around the map.
– “god”: gives you invulnerability, making you practically indestructible.

Remember​ that some commands can only be used in offline games or if you have cheat mode activated. 5. Useful commands to get the most out of the console in​ CS:GO

One of the most powerful tools in the CS:GO game is the console, which allows players to have greater control over their gaming experience. To open the console, simply press the "~" key on your keyboard. Once open, you'll be able to enter commands and settings to customize your game. Here are some useful commands that will help you get the most out of your console in CS:GO:

1. net_graph

This command shows you valuable information about the performance of your network connection, as well as details about the ping and data packets that are being sent and received. You can enable or disable net_graph by entering "net_graph 1" or "net_graph 0" in the console, respectively. By using this command, you will be able to closely monitor your connection to ensure it is working optimally during competitive matches.

2. cl_crosshair

If you want to customize the appearance of your scope in the game, this command will be very useful. You'll be able to adjust the size, color, style, and other features of your scope based on your personal preferences. For example, if you want a smaller, more accurate scope, you can enter "cl_crosshairsize 1" in the console. You can also ⁣use “cl_crosshaircolor” to change the color of your ⁢hair. Experiment with different settings to find the scope that best suits your play style.

3.voice_enable

This command allows you to enable or disable the voice chat in the game. If you prefer to communicate with your ⁢team‌mates through other ⁢means, such as Discord​ or ⁢TeamSpeak, you can disable the voice ⁤chat feature by entering ⁤»voice_enable 0″ in the console. This can be helpful if you want to avoid distractions or if you're having trouble with the in-game voice chat. 7. Fixing common issues when opening the console in CS:GO

1.​ Activate the⁣ console⁢ in‍ CS:⁢ GO: The ⁢console in CS:GO is a powerful‍ tool that allows you to execute specific commands and settings to enhance​ your gaming experience. However, sometimes it can be difficult to access the console if you don't know how to do it. To activate it, simply open the game and go to the options section in the main menu. ⁢From ​​there,‌ select “Keyboard and Mouse Settings”⁢ and⁤ look for the option that says “Enable Development Console.” Click⁤ this option to activate the console.

2. Open the console in CS:GO: Once you've activated your console, you can easily open it during gameplay. Simply press the "`" key (sometimes also called the tilde key or grave accent key) on your keyboard to open the console. ⁤You'll see a small pop-up window at the ‌bottom​ of the screen indicating that the console is active. Now you are ready to enter commands and settings.

3.‌ Common Problem Solving: Sometimes, you may encounter some problems when opening the console in ⁤CS:GO. Here are some common solutions to resolve them:

- Verify that the⁣ console‌ key is correctly assigned: If you press the "`" key and the console does not open, verify that it is correctly assigned in the game options section. It may be necessary to make some adjustments to your keyboard and mouse settings to map the key correctly.
- Make sure you don't have conflicts with other programs or processes: Some programs or background processes may have the same console key assigned. Check⁤ that there are no conflicts and, if necessary, close or change ⁤the key⁢ assigned to ⁤those programs.
- Update or reinstall the game: If none of the above solutions work, you may need to update or reinstall CS:GO. This ‌can‌ fix any issues related to the console and other elements of the game.
